Poster of Cast and Crew in Alpha Forum - Episode 54 (Season 18 - Episode 54) - Episode 54

Alpha Forum - Season 18 - Episode 54 (Episode 54)

Episode Aired On:
Wednesday, July 8 2015
9 years ago